If you flip a fair coin 6 times, what is the probability that you will get exactly 4 tails?

Answer:

So the number of outcomes with exactly 4 tails is 720/2/24 = 15. Finally we can now calculate the probability of getting exactly 4 tails in 6 coin tosses as 15/64 = 0.234 to 3 decimal places
